cash tender buttons

Is there a way to set up buttons for common cash denominations so that you don't need to key in the amount. Such as $50.00, 20.00,10.00 etc

You can save macros (Alt+F1... keys) with Ctrl+F3. First select some expensive item (then you can cancel the transaction), press Ctrl+F3, select Assignment key, press F12 (Tender end), type in the sum and Enter (suppose that cash type is in the fist place, otherwise move to that tender with arrow key), Ctrl F3 (tender window is open - first time it only pauses the saving of macro), Esc, Ctrl+F3 again (now it saves). And so for the amounts you want... Next time you end the transaction with Alt+F... key, it automatically fills the sum.

You can set up Tender Denominations in RMS, if you select the 'cash' tender type is RMS SO Manager and click denominations, you can set up the specific denominations.

Then on the register, when a cashier is going to tender, they can press the 'calculator' option on the tender screen and pick the different denominations.

It's not really any faster though.
